WebbBearing Walls with Offset. Perpendicular walls that do not line up with a support below are offset bearing walls. Webb31 mars 2024 · Braced walls are often used in wood construction applications. Their purpose is to resist the lateral (or horizontal) forces applied to the building, typically applied by wind and seismic (earthquake) events. This is very different than gravity loads, such as snow, rain, people (i.e. live loads), or dead loads, which typically act up and down ...
